## Local Setup — Dispatch Heuristic

The Kerbside driver-assignment heuristic runs locally as a single process. Install dependencies with `make setup`, then seed sample drivers and orders using `bin/seed --demo`. Support staff reproducing assignment complaints should use the demo dataset, as it mirrors production zones. The seeder and the heuristic both read the local database via the connection string shown below.

database URL for bahop-yagep: mssql://sildor_svc:35ha7jz@db-fb6d.nelvrodyn.example:5432/casath

- [ ] Key ceremony step 7 (Pedalshare Rebalancer): After both custodians confirm the signing keys for the Wrenholm bike-share rebalancing tool, verify the rebalancer can still pull station occupancy data from the Cobbledown feed. The rebalancing optimizer will not schedule truck routes until its keystore is re-initialized. Future maintainers: do not skip the dual-confirmation step even if the optimizer appears healthy. Re-initialization of the keystore requires entering the ceremony recovery passphrase shown below.

unlock words, fawig-bagef: olidor-holir-istox-holath-tamys-quenion-giliel

# Sorting Stability in Hollowfern Reports

The Hollowfern report builder must produce byte-identical output for identical inputs, so every sort is stable by contract. We use a deterministic merge sort and forbid locale-dependent comparators; ties break on row ingestion order, never on hash values. If you change any comparator, regenerate the golden fixtures and attach them to your review. Each published report embeds the provenance token shown below.

pipeline stamp: htk4_66df

## Tuning

The receipt mailer (Almsgate) batches donation receipts and sends through the Thornquay relay. On-call: if the queue backs up, resist the urge to crank batch size — the relay rate-limits per connection, and bigger batches just mean bigger retries. Scale worker count first, then shorten the flush interval. Dedupe window must stay longer than the retry horizon or donors get duplicate receipts, which generates tickets. All knobs live in one place and are read at worker start. Current production values follow.

tuning table, kajop-yafof:
QUOTAS = {
    "wenath": 10,
    "ulaael": 5,
}